SUMMARY:Q2-2018 'Security Matters' Forum
DESCRIPTION:“GDPR preparation doesn’t end on May 25\, it requires ongoing effort. You will be expected to continue to identify and address emerging privacy and security risks in the weeks\, months and years beyond.” – Elizabeth Denham\, Information Commissioner  \nWith strict new rules governing transparency\, customer opt-ins and the reporting of data breaches\, GDPR has been a described as a “game changer for everyone” in both the public and private sectors. \nBut while many organisations have focused on securing GDPR compliance ahead of the May 2018 deadline\, this date is just the beginning of a major transformation in the way we collect\, store and use data. To avoid being one of those at risk of violating the impending legislation\, market organisations (irrespective of size) need to identify and address the gaps in their defences and potential blind spots and achilles heels. \nJoin the Q2 ‘Securty Matters’ Forum where leading experts will give you the opportunity to compare your GDPR plans with examples of best practice\, understand your obligations under the new regulations and re-evaluate your data security procedures. \nWho Should Attend \nPrimary delegate roles for this event include: C-Level\, IT\, data governance\, business analyst\, finance officer\, project manager\, risk\, regulatory or compliance professional\, underwriter or brokers who work in the Lloyd’s and London insurance market. \nIf relevant to other colleagues within your market company then please make them aware of this seminar.
